新装修房屋室内空气污染对人体血液流变学影响的调查

摘    要:目的探讨新装修房屋室内空气污染与人体血液流变学各指标的影响关系及其影响机制。方法对新装修房屋室内空气进行甲醛、苯、甲苯、二甲苯(苯系物)的测定,对住户进行血液流变学、血常规、血糖检测,同时进行既往病史和现病史问卷调查。筛选无糖尿病、肾病、肝病、血液病病史且血液流变学指标增高的人群作为研究对象,统计分析其血液流变学各指标增高与所居住的房屋空气中甲醛、苯系物浓度的关系。结果研究对象全血黏度的增高与甲醛、二甲苯有关,血浆黏度与污染物无相关性。甲醛对全血黏度超标的发生的贡献大于二甲苯。甲醛浓度与全血黏度增高呈正相关关系。结论甲醛超标是人体全血黏度增高的主要原因,其机制可能与其对红细胞膜脂质的过氧化损伤有关。

Study on influence of air pollution of new decoration house on human hemorheology

Abstract:Objective To research the influence of air pollution of new decoration house on the indicators of human hemorheology and to analyse its influencing mechanism.Methods Formaldehyde and benzene,toluene,xylene(benzene series) in air of new decoration house were detected.Hemorheology,blood routine and plasma glucose in the inhabitants were detected.The past and present medical history in the inhabitants were investigated by questionnaire survey.The crowds with normal detection results of blood routine,plasma glucose and without diabetes mellitus,kidney disease,liver disease and hematological disease were screened out for the study subjects.The relation between the concentration of formaldehyde and benzene series in the air of new decoration houses with the increased indicators of hemarheology was statistically analyzed.Results The rise of whole blood viscosity in the study subjects was related to formaldehyde and xylene.The plasma viscosity was not related to formaldehyde and benzene series.Formaldehyde′ s contribution to the exceeding standard of whole blood viscosity was more than xylene′ s.There was a positive correlation between the whole blood viscosity and concentration of formaldehyde.Conclusion The exceeding standard of formaldehyde is the main reason for whole blood viscosity rising.The mechanism of whole blood viscosity rising could be related to the peroxidation harm of erythrocyte membrane lipid.
